1. Introduction: Understanding Global Business Services

Global Business Services refers to a centralized approach where organizations consolidate and optimize their support functions across multiple locations or business units. These support functions typically include finance, human resources, IT services, procurement, and other back-office operations. By centralizing these functions, companies can streamline processes, reduce costs, improve service quality, and enable better decision-making.

2. The Benefits of Global Business Services

Implementing Global Business Services offers numerous advantages for organizations:

 Enhanced Operational Efficiency

By consolidating support functions, companies can eliminate duplications, standardize processes, and leverage economies of scale. This results in improved operational efficiency and cost savings. GBS enables organizations to shift their focus from transactional tasks to value-added activities, driving innovation and growth.

 Improved Service Delivery

Centralizing support functions allows for greater standardization, leading to consistent service delivery across the organization. GBS enables the implementation of best practices and the adoption of cutting-edge technologies, enhancing service quality and customer satisfaction.

 Increased Agility and Flexibility

GBS enables organizations to adapt to changing market conditions and business needs more effectively. By consolidating resources, companies gain the flexibility to allocate them based on demand, ensuring optimal resource utilization and agility in responding to market dynamics.

 Strategic Decision-Making

With centralized support functions, organizations have access to comprehensive data and analytics. This empowers leaders to make data-driven decisions, identify trends, and uncover valuable insights across various functions. GBS enables strategic decision-making that drives business growth and competitive advantage.

3. Key Elements of a Successful GBS Implementation

To ensure a successful GBS implementation, organizations should focus on the following key elements:

Governance Structure

Establishing a robust governance structure is crucial for effective GBS implementation. This includes defining roles and responsibilities, establishing clear communication channels, and ensuring alignment with the organization’s strategic goals.

 Process Standardization

Standardizing processes across locations and business units is essential for seamless operations within a GBS framework. This involves mapping and documenting existing processes, identifying opportunities for improvement, and implementing standardized workflows.

 Technology Enablement

Leveraging advanced technologies plays a pivotal role in GBS implementation. Automation, artificial intelligence, and data analytics enable organizations to streamline processes, enhance accuracy, and gain actionable insights for decision-making.

 Change Management

Implementing GBS requires a cultural shift within the organization. Change management strategies, including stakeholder engagement, communication, and training, are vital to drive acceptance and adoption of the new GBS model.
